Additional Information

When you become a Friend of the Hearst, your donation supports:
• A diverse array of exhibitions
• Family and individual arts programming
• Free films and live concerts
• Adult, youth & family art classes and workshops
• Receptions with local and nationally-recognized artists
• Guest speakers and much more

Friends receive advance notice of exhibition openings, performances and events as well as Friends-only 10% saving
s in the gift shop, class registrations, room rentals and ticketed events.
